see pic1, which is a tga icon I have converted from blp format using War3 Image Extractor, and then opened in Ulead PhotoImpact.
The icon has a border / dashed lines around it, as I have pointed to in the pic. That is the alpha channel / selection area. You should be seeing this if you have converted a properly made blp icon into tga, because blp icons need alpha channels to work.
In PhotoImpact, to get rid of it, right click on the icon, and select "Merge All" in the menu that appears. Now just make sure your icon is saved in tga format and you are done.
pic2 shows the correct size of the icon after the alpha channel is removed.
edit: pic3 shows the size of a tga icon which has an alpha channel (the incorrect size of course)
